About The Aquarians

The year is 1882, and it’s nearing a peaceful summer in the small American town of Thornsworth, New Hampshire.

Meanwhile, the prestigious yet mysterious organization Loci Quaerere has gathered evidence of a long-forgotten temple from a bygone society, the Aquarians. This temple has been determined to be somewhere in the woods surrounding the very same town. In a headline announcement, the organization has sought after a knowledgeable and capable local to perform the tasks of discovery and exploration. That local has turned out to be you.

In this playable short, point and click your way through various rooms, puzzles, and your assigned taskbook, to uncover the mysteries of the temple, collect artifacts for sponsors, and fulfill your ultimate purpose.

The Aquarians is a short, linear point & click puzzle/adventure game, with a very distinctive visual style (monochrome "pencil drawing"). The player is an treasure hunter, looking for specific items; solving a puzzle or finding a treasure unlocks the route to the next temple area. The left mouse button controls interaction and movement, while the right mouse button shifts the viewing point to the current location of the mouse pointer (but not by dragging - even after an hour's play I wasn't really used to this). Movement is only to set locations - white disks which can be left-clicked on. I felt that the puzzles, and also finding objects, were made a bit more difficult by the graphical style which renders them with less sharpness and poorer contrast; I also found the graphics physically tiring by the end of my play-through. Nonetheless I shall be interested to see if this game develops further, as it is atmospheric with a good supporting story & lore.
